Martín Códax Marieta Sin White Wine <0.5% Alcohol Non-Alcoholic White
Martín Códax's Marieta Sin is a non-alcoholic white wine made from Albariño grapes in Spain, delivering bright citrus and stone fruit characteristics with prominent notes of lemon, lime, green apple, and peach. The wine's crisp acidity and fruit-forward profile make it well-suited for seafood dishes, particularly shellfish and white fish preparations, as well as light appetizers and warm-weather entertaining. This alcohol-removed expression maintains the varietal's signature freshness while providing an inclusive option for non-drinkers and those seeking lower-alcohol alternatives.
